The station is equipped with ticket offices with varied opening times, ensuring flexibility for early risers and those travelling during late hours. Ticket machines are also available for quick purchases, including accessible options outside the Booking Hall. For online ticket buyers, collection is made simple using these machines.
Travelers will find assistance from staff at the help points and ticket office during operating hours, stated clearly from early morning till evening on most days. CCTV surveillance, step-free access, and a few provisions for disabled parking highlight the station's commitment to safety and accessibility.
While there is no waiting room, seating areas are provided to offer comfort before embarking on your train journey. Refreshment facilities, including a coffee shop open during morning peaks, provide a caffeinated pick-me-up, although those in search of a larger culinary selection might need to explore beyond the station.
For those seeking transport beyond the rail network, Apsley Train Station is conveniently located near bus stops on the main road at the end of the footpath. In cases of train service interruptions, rail replacement services are accessible from nearby London Road bus stops, offering seamless connections. Though the station lacks a designated taxi service, free phones are available for taxi bookings.

The station is equipped to meet the needs of its visitors, with conveniences such as a ticket office that operates from early morning until evening on weekdays. Though ticket machines are available, it is important to note that they are not accessible for wheelchair users. For those picking up tickets purchased online, the process is simplified through the use of self-service kiosks.
Help is always within reach, with staff assistance available most of the day to ensure a smooth travel experience. The station is also accredited by the Secure Station Scheme, highlighting its commitment to passenger safety. Despite the absence of a formal waiting room, seating is readily available for weary travelers.
Accessibility is a core focus at Worcester Shrub Hill. While step-free access might be limited, every effort is made to assist travelers who may require additional aid. Wheelchair availability, ramps for train access, and accessible toilets are features that enhance the station's inclusivity. With a B3 designation, the station promises to provide some level of step-free access, with more specific details readily shared by staff.
Worcester Shrub Hill offers a variety of transport links to facilitate your onward journey. Bus services can be accessed from Shrub Hill Road, providing a simple integration with rail travel. Alternatively, for quick passage, there are several taxi services available right from the station, giving you the freedom to travel at your own pace.
